Ypsilanti, Mich. – After taking the lead late in the second round and maintaining the advantage through her final round, Texas Wesleyan’s Makena Junkin emerged as the individual medalist at the 2026 NAIA Women’s Golf Championships, held at Eagle Crest Golf Club in Ypsilanti, Mich.
This is Junkin’s first national title, making her the sixth Sooner Athletic Conference women’s golfer and the first Texas Wesleyan looper to claim the individual title.
Junkin held a one-stroke advantage after the second round, firing a one-over-par score of 73 to stay one shot clear of a four-way tie for second at four-over-par. Junkin carded another one-over-par score of 73 to enter the clubhouse with the lead at four-over-par and needed to wait until the final group of golfers completed their rounds to claim the title by a shot over the No. 1-ranked golfer in the nation.
Junkin led the field in total pars with 42 while playing the par fours with a scoring average of 4.13 and the par fives with an average of 4.83.
Junkin’s efforts aided the Rams to a 10
th-place finish in the team event as they fired rounds of 321-303-322 for a score of 946.
